[f2fs-dev] [PATCH 7/8] f2fs: introduce new option for controlling data flush

2015-12-14 Thread Chao Yu
Add a new option 'data_flush' to enable/disable data flush functionality
in checkpoint.

Signed-off-by: Chao Yu 
---
 Documentation/filesystems/f2fs.txt | 2 ++
 fs/f2fs/checkpoint.c   | 2 +-
 fs/f2fs/f2fs.h | 1 +
 fs/f2fs/super.c| 7 +++
 4 files changed, 11 insertions(+), 1 deletion(-)

diff --git a/Documentation/filesystems/f2fs.txt 
b/Documentation/filesystems/f2fs.txt
index 8088bd9..727373e 100644
--- a/Documentation/filesystems/f2fs.txt
+++ b/Documentation/filesystems/f2fs.txt
@@ -151,6 +151,8 @@ noextent_cache Disable an extent cache based on 
rb-tree explicitly, see
the above extent_cache mount option.
 noinline_data  Disable the inline data feature, inline data feature is
enabled by default.
+data_flush Enable data flushing during checkpoint in order to
+   persist data of regular and symlink.
 
 

 DEBUGFS ENTRIES
diff --git a/fs/f2fs/checkpoint.c b/fs/f2fs/checkpoint.c
index a73909c..2fdf271 100644
--- a/fs/f2fs/checkpoint.c
+++ b/fs/f2fs/checkpoint.c
@@ -855,7 +855,7 @@ static int block_operations(struct f2fs_sb_info *sbi)
 
 retry_flush_datas:
/* write all the dirty data pages */
-   if (get_pages(sbi, F2FS_DIRTY_DATAS)) {
+   if (test_opt(sbi, DATA_FLUSH) && get_pages(sbi, F2FS_DIRTY_DATAS)) {
sync_dirty_inodes(sbi, FILE_INODE);
if (unlikely(f2fs_cp_error(sbi))) {
err = -EIO;
diff --git a/fs/f2fs/f2fs.h b/fs/f2fs/f2fs.h
index 4d44732..ee1f0a8 100644
--- a/fs/f2fs/f2fs.h
+++ b/fs/f2fs/f2fs.h
@@ -54,6 +54,7 @@
 #define F2FS_MOUNT_FASTBOOT0x1000
 #define F2FS_MOUNT_EXTENT_CACHE0x2000
 #define F2FS_MOUNT_FORCE_FG_GC 0x4000
+#define F2FS_MOUNT_DATA_FLUSH  0x8000
 
 #define clear_opt(sbi, option) (sbi->mount_opt.opt &= ~F2FS_MOUNT_##option)
 #define set_opt(sbi, option)   (sbi->mount_opt.opt |= F2FS_MOUNT_##option)
diff --git a/fs/f2fs/super.c b/fs/f2fs/super.c
index 051bce6..694e092 100644
--- a/fs/f2fs/super.c
+++ b/fs/f2fs/super.c
@@ -67,6 +67,7 @@ enum {
Opt_extent_cache,
Opt_noextent_cache,
Opt_noinline_data,
+   Opt_data_flush,
Opt_nodiscard,
Opt_err,
 };
@@ -92,6 +93,7 @@ static match_table_t f2fs_tokens = {
{Opt_extent_cache, "extent_cache"},
{Opt_noextent_cache, "noextent_cache"},
{Opt_noinline_data, "noinline_data"},
+   {Opt_data_flush, "data_flush"},
{Opt_nodiscard, "nodiscard"},
{Opt_err, NULL},
 };
@@ -411,6 +413,9 @@ static int parse_options(struct super_block *sb, char 
*options)
case Opt_noinline_data:
clear_opt(sbi, INLINE_DATA);
break;
+   case Opt_data_flush:
+   clear_opt(sbi, DATA_FLUSH);
+   break;
default:
f2fs_msg(sb, KERN_ERR,
"Unrecognized mount option \"%s\" or missing 
value",
@@ -694,6 +699,8 @@ static int f2fs_show_options(struct seq_file *seq, struct 
dentry *root)
seq_puts(seq, ",extent_cache");
else
seq_puts(seq, ",noextent_cache");
+   if (test_opt(sbi, DATA_FLUSH))
+   seq_puts(seq, ",data_flush");
seq_printf(seq, ",active_logs=%u", sbi->active_logs);
 
return 0;
-- 
2.6.3
